But my friend here takes to it as naturally as a duck takes to water." "Have you brought me another essay, Mr.'Franklin' ?" asked the editor, turning to Harry.

"I address you by your _nom de plume_, not knowing your real name." "Permit me to introduce my friend, Harry Walton," said Oscar.
"Harry, where is your story ?" "I have brought you in a story," said Harry, blushing.

"It is my first attempt, and may not suit you, but I shall be glad if you will take the trouble to examine it." "With pleasure," said the editor.

"Is it long ?" "About two columns.

It is of a humorous character." The editor reached out his hand, and, taking the manuscript, unrolled it.
